Output 64309b6bdcedc464d0349e0b42fc194ceb2e2f6537973cbf408893b37e0bca84:2

value
58638866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f35ab0fd501b0a208604fe9116344e75fe8f97c2 OP_EQUAL
address
MW5u5PfHTiXXrD8TrM1XtXt8eqBbyyCRBJ
transaction
64309b6bdcedc464d0349e0b42fc194ceb2e2f6537973cbf408893b37e0bca84
spent
true